Six-year-old boy dies after being fatally injured from Sea World penguin toy

Six-year-old boy dies after being fatally injured from Sea World penguin toy Deklan Babington-MacDonald died from a severe injury. Deklan Babington-MacDonald died from a severe injury while he was playing with the theme park toy on April 25. Family members performed CPR on Deklan before paramedics arrived at the family home in Nerang, Australia and the child was helicoptered from his home to Queensland Children s Hospital where he was treated.

They are reading the beautiful messages of support and love, and appreciate all the kindness and donations. A plush penguin toy on the end of a rod has been blamed for the Anzac Day tragedy. Sea World pulled the toy from sale on Friday. The seemingly harmless stuffed penguin with a rod-like leash, purchased from the Gold Coast theme park, was seized by police.
